Haoxiang Li 3028f2a4e7 ice: Fix a null pointer dereference in ice_copy_and_init_pkg()
commit 4ff12d82dac119b4b99b5a78b5af3bf2474c0a36 upstream.

Add check for the return value of devm_kmemdup()
to prevent potential null pointer dereference.

Fixes: c764881096 ("ice: Implement Dynamic Device Personalization (DDP) download")

Linux kernel
============

There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.

In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``.  The formatted documentation can also be read online at:

    https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/

There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ation.

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
